Quando defino o nome e a localização de um novo projeto Java, ele para e mostra uma mensagem de erro:
A java.lang.NoClassDefFoundError exception has occurred
Portanto, o projeto não foi criado e posso escrever qualquer linha de código no Netbeans.
Minha versão do sistema operacional
- Ubuntu 14.04.2 LTS 64 bits
Minha versão do NetBeans
- Versão do produto: NetBeans IDE 7.0.1 (Build 20121011-unknown-revn)
- Java: 1.7.0_75; VM de servidor OpenJDK de 64 bits 24.75-b04
- Sistema: Linux versão 3.13.0-49-genérico rodando em AMD64; UTF-8; it_IT (nota)
- Diretório do usuário: /home/ema/.netbeans/7.0
Responder1
Você precisa configurar o CLASSPATH no /etc/environment
. Execute o seguinte comando em um terminal ( Ctrl+ Alt+ T)
sudo gedit /etc/environment
Adicione as seguintes linhas (todas as quatro linhas no final de /etc/environment)
JAVA_HOME="/usr/lib/jvm/java-7-openjdk-amd64/bin"
export JAVA_HOME
CLASSPATH="/usr/lib/jvm/java-7-openjdk-amd64/lib"
export CLASSPATH
Em seguida, reinicie seu sistema.